MICROCEMENT INSTALLATION GUIDE
Read this guide in full before beginning any COAT microcement installation.
COAT microcement is a professional, multi-layer coating system. To ensure correct installation, the work should be completed by a trained and experienced applicator familiar with substrate preparation, mesh reinforcement, epoxy primers, cementitious coatings, diamond sanding and two-component sealers.
Every project must be assessed individually. Substrate condition, moisture, movement, temperature, ventilation and site conditions can materially affect the installation. Any concerns should be documented and raised with the client before work begins
REVIEWING THE PROJECT
Before materials are applied, inspect the entire installation area carefully.
Check for:
Flex, movement or bounce in walls and floors
Loose, unstable or damaged substrates
Large openings around plumbing fixtures
Protruding or non-countersunk screws
Uneven surfaces, ridges and high points
Cracks, voids or damaged board joints
Moisture-related concerns
Incomplete waterproofing or plumbing work
Uncommissioned electric underfloor heating
Any issues that may affect performance should be corrected before installation begins. Photograph and document existing defects and obtain written confirmation from the client where appropriate.
Electric underfloor heating must be tested and commissioned before the microcement installation begins.
BEFORE BEGINNING INSTALLATION
All plumbing, drainage, electrical work, substrate boarding and waterproofing-related preparation should be completed before finish installation starts.
The installation area should be:
Structurally sound
Stable and free from excessive movement
Clean and dry
Protected from dust and contamination
Maintained at a suitable, consistent temperature
Properly ventilated without strong direct airflow
Free from active water leaks
Do not apply microcement over unstable, contaminated, wet or insufficiently prepared substrates. DO NOT use microcement for filling cracks, gaps, holes or leveling.
Ensure all products are from the correct batch, have been stored appropriately and are within their stated shelf life.

INSTALLATION
DAY 1 — SUBSTRATE PREPARATION AND FIRST WALL BASE-COAT
1. Assess the substrate
Inspect all wall and floor surfaces before starting. Identify movement, flex, holes, loose joints, high spots, exposed fixings and other defects.
Raise any concerns with the client before proceeding.
2. Mechanically prepare all surfaces
Prepare floors using diamond grinding and walls using diamond sanding.
The objective is to:
Remove surface contamination
Eliminate weak laitance
Flatten ridges and high areas
Provide a suitable mechanical key
Create the flattest possible installation surface
3. Repair defects
Fill holes, voids and damaged areas using a suitable two-component repair filler.
Once cured, sand repairs thoroughly until flush with the surrounding surface.
Vacuum all areas carefully. Surfaces must be as dust-free as possible before priming.
4. Prime walls AND FLOORS
For porous wall substrates, including bare plaster and cement board, apply: WALL-PRIMER-COAT
at approximately 60–80 g/m²
Allow the primer to dry, generally within approximately 30–60 minutes depending on conditions.
For non-porous wall and all floor substrates, apply:
MVB-PRIMER-COAT
Non-porous primers must be fully blinded with sand where required to create a mechanical key.
Allow the primer to dry, generally within approximately 30–60 minutes depending on conditions.
5. Reinforce corners and walls
Once floor primer is cured, reclaim excess sand. Sand the surfaces that received MVB-PRIMER-COAT with 100 grit diamond pads. Vacuum the dust.
Apply plaster scrim tape to all internal and external corners.
Install 160 g fiberglass mesh across all areas using staples or another suitable fixing method.
The mesh should extend over the scrim tape, but separate sheets of 160 g mesh must not overlap one another.
6. Apply the first reinforced BASE coat
Apply BASE-COAT XL
Embed the product fully into the reinforcing mesh at approximately:
1.5 kg/m²
The mesh should be fully incorporated into the basecoat without air pockets or loose areas.
DAY 2 — SECOND BASECOAT
Thoroughly sand the first coat of BASE-COAT using 50-grit diamond pads.
Remove all high spots.
Some mesh may become visible at this stage; this is acceptable provided the reinforcement remains securely embedded.
Vacuum all wall surfaces thoroughly.
Apply 2nd coat BASE-COAT XL to all surfaces.
DAY 3 — FLOOR FLATTENING, WALL FINISH BASE AND SECOND FLOOR COAT
1. Remove excess sand
Sweep off all loose sand.
Clean and retain uncontaminated material where it is suitable for reuse.
2. Flatten the first floor coat
Use approximately 30-grit medium-bond metal diamonds to flatten the FORPRIME-HB layer.
Blue or yellow metal-bond discs may be appropriate depending on the equipment and substrate.
Remove:
High spots
Blisters
Raised mesh
Surface irregularities
Use a 125 mm grinder for edges and detailed areas.
3. Sand the walls
Use approximately 50-grit diamond pads to flatten the walls.
Pay particular attention to any areas where mesh remains visible or where the surface is uneven.
Vacuum thoroughly.
4. Apply the first decorative wall coat
Apply MICRO-QUARTZ COARSE to all wall areas at approximately:
500 g/m²
For a coarse finish, aim to apply the product as flat as possible using the trowel-and-spatula technique.
Where a smoother finish will be applied over the coarse layer, the float technique may be used for the first coat.
5. Apply the second floor coat
Apply a second coat of:
FORPRIME-HB at approximately 1 kg/m²
Fully blind the surface with kiln-dried sand until complete saturation.
Allow approximately:
25 kg of kiln-dried sand per 10 m²
DAY 4 — FINAL WALL FINISH AND FIRST FLOOR FINISH COAT
1. Remove loose sand
Sweep and vacuum the floor carefully.
2. Flatten the second floor coat
Sand the second FORPRIME-HB layer using a softer method than the first floor coat.
Suitable methods may include:
50-grit diamond pads
Carefully controlled hand grinding
Remove high areas while minimizing deep grinder marks.
The sand-blinded surface should be smooth enough to avoid excessive consumption of the decorative coating.
3. Sand wall surfaces
Sand all wall areas using approximately 50-grit diamond pads.
Remove high spots and surface irregularities.
4. Clean the installation
Vacuum all wall and floor areas thoroughly.
Dust control is critical throughout the installation.
5. Apply the final wall finish coat
Apply the selected MICRO-QUARTZ finish:
COARSE
MEDIUM
SMOOTH
Apply at the coverage rate specified for the selected product and desired finish.
6. Apply the first floor finish coat
Carefully apply MICRO-QUARTZ COARSE to the floor at approximately:
500 g/m²
Protect completed wall surfaces from accidental damage, staining or contact during floor application.
DAY 5 — FINAL FLOOR FINISH
1. Sand walls and floors
Use the appropriate diamond grit for the selected finish:
Approximately 50 or 100 grit for MICRO-QUARTZ COARSE
Approximately 100 grit for MICRO-QUARTZ MEDIUM
Approximately 100 grit for MICRO-QUARTZ SMOOTH
Vacuum all areas thoroughly.
2. Protect the wall-to-floor interface
Apply masking tape carefully around the wall and floor junction.
Take care not to damage completed wall finishes.
3. Apply the final floor coat
Apply the selected finish:
MICRO-QUARTZ COARSE
MICRO-QUARTZ MEDIUM
MICRO-QUARTZ SMOOTH
Maintain consistent application pressure, coverage and trowel technique throughout the floor.
DAY 6 — FINAL SANDING AND SEALING
1. Final sanding
Sand all surfaces to the required level of smoothness.
A 100-grit diamond pad is generally suitable for most finishes.
A 200-grit pad may be used where a finer result is required.
Adjust sanding speed, pressure and technique according to:
The selected finish
The desired appearance
The degree of surface movement
The hardness of the cured coating
Do not over-sand high points or expose underlying coats.
2. Remove all dust
Vacuum all surfaces thoroughly.
Pass over the installation with a clean microfiber mop to collect residual fine dust.
Vacuum again where required.
This is one of the most important preparation stages before sealing. Dust trapped beneath sealer may cause visible defects or adhesion problems.
3. Apply the sealer system
Apply FORSHIELD-FX or FORSHIELD-2KWB according to the selected finish and project specification.
Allow the first coat to become touch-dry or walkable before applying the following coat.
Apply the final coat of:
FORSHIELD-2KWB
Indicative drying times are approximately:
FORSHIELD-FX: 1 hour
FORSHIELD-2KWB: 3 hours
Actual drying times depend heavily on temperature, humidity, airflow, application thickness and site conditions.
Always follow the current product technical data sheets.
DAY 7 — OPTIONAL FINAL COAT AND CLIENT SIGN-OFF
Where only one coat of FORSHIELD-2KWB was applied on Day 6, apply the final coat on Day 7.
Where two coats were completed on Day 6:
Inspect the installation carefully
Review the finish with the client
Record any agreed surface characteristics
Complete the project sign-off
Provide the client with the Forcrete Microcement Aftercare Guide
Ensure the client understands the correct cleaning, curing and maintenance requirements.
